This video tutorial teaches how to factor expressions by reversing the distributive property. It covers common mistakes students make, such as not factoring all terms or choosing incorrect common factors. The tutorial explains how to factor expressions with negative terms and highlights the importance of considering signs. It also demonstrates that some expressions can be factored in multiple ways, using different common factors. By the end of the lesson, students will understand how to rewrite expressions through factoring.
